Historical Event(s)
30 BC
Battle of Alexandria: Mark Antony achieves a minor victory over Octavian’s forces, but most of his army subsequently deserts, leading to his suicide.
781
The oldest recorded eruption of Mt. Fuji (Traditional Japanese date: July 6, 781).
904
Thessalonica falls to the Arabs, who destroy the city.
1492
The Jews are expelled from Spain when the Alhambra Decree takes effect.
1498
On his third voyage to the Western Hemisphere, Christopher Columbus becomes the first European to discover the island of Trinidad.
